Abstract
Austenite stainless steel industry in the nuclear domain still needs further progress for better performance, quality and safety for being the major construction nuclear materials of different components of nuclear reactors like pressurized water reactors (PWR) and boiling water reactors (BWR).
Boron, Titanium and boron – titanium austenitic stainless steel alloys were developed to be used as a nuclear reactor shielding material. Three grades of steel alloys with base composition of AISI316 and 304Mo but having either Ti or B or Ti and B were designed and produced using 30 kg pilot plant medium frequency induction furnace at the same conditions.
